J. Paul Brown ridiculing serious science

I’ll admit it wasn’t until recently that I caught up on state Rep. J. Paul Brown’s ridiculing serious climate science this past spring in front of the Legislature (Herald, May 4). He even went so far as to suggest the malicious comedy “Climate Hustle” as though all this manmade global warming is a joke. I found it offensive and unbefitting a forward-looking representative of the people.

I looked up Brown’s official blog to read details of his reasoning. I find not a word about global warming, climate science or the future. Considering he’s running for re-election, voters get to ask him for an explanation.

Does he believe more than a century’s worth of serious scientific study by experts from around the world can be dismissed with jokes and then ignored as though it doesn’t matter? He should explain.
